CONTEXT

Administrative/Biographical history:

The Faculty of Arts was established in 1893 from what was the General Literature Department. After the merger with Chelsea and Queen Elizabeth College in 1985, it was known as the Faculty of Arts and Music. It then became the School of Humanities in 1989. The academic departments currently comprised within the School are: Byzantine & Modern Greek Studies, Classics, English and Palaeography, English Language Centre, European Studies, French, German, History, Menzies Centre for Australian Studies, Modern Language Centre, Music, Philosophy, Portuguese & Brazilian Studies, Spanish & Spanish-American Studies, Theology and Religious Studies, and Mediterranean Studies. The departments of War Studies and Geography also formed part of the Faculty and School until 2001 when they were incorporated into a new School of Social Science and Public Policy.

CONTENT

Scope and content/abstract:

King's College London Faculty of Arts student files, 1971-1984 (Ref: KFA/FP), Faculty of Arts record cards, 1962-1988 (Ref: KFA/FPC), Faculty of Arts mark sheets, 1981-1988 (Ref: KFA/FP), School of Humanities undergraduate files, 1988-1998 (Ref: KSH/FP), School of Humanities postgraduate files, 1988-1997 (Ref: KSH/FPPG), School of Humanities undergraduate withdrawals, 1984-1995 (Ref: KSH/FP(W)), School of Humanities postgraduate withdrawals, 1965-1997 (Ref: KSH/FPPG(W)), School of Humanities non-degree undergraduate student files, 1990-2000 (Ref: KSH/FPND), the Subdean's correspondence with and regarding students, plus testimonials, 1930-1945, [1958]-1973 (Ref: KFA/FP(ADV)), BMus/MMus Music Performance student files, 1992-1996 (Ref: KSH/BMUS, KSH/MMUS). Files typically consist of enrolment forms for each year, a UCAS (Universities and College Admissions Service) form, letters of admission and acceptance, and some correspondence. Information contained includes title, name, photograph, address, date of birth, marital status, school number, nationality, choice of University and subjects, education from age 11 and public school exams already taken. The record cards series covers occasional students, finalists and withdrawals.

System of arrangement:

Faculty of Arts student files, withdrawals and non-degree students are all arranged chronologically by year of entry, then alphabetically within each year. School of Humanities undergraduate and postgraduate files are arranged by year of graduation, then alphabetically within each year. Late additions to the series are arranged temporarily according to the year they were deposited in the Archives.

Conditions governing access:

Subject to an eighty year closure period from date of leaving, but may be consulted by the School of Humanities and other College staff with permission from the Head of School.
